Total Immersion Software is the creator of RealWorld, the revolutionary PC-based platform that enables non-programmers to rapidly build 2D/3D, geo-specific simulations. Our tools are especially valuable for time-critical applications where lives are on the line – first responders, counter-terrorism professionals, war-fighters, healthcare workers, the intelligence community, and security forces. The Austin Studio of Total Immersion Software (TIS) was founded early in 2007 to spearhead the development of the RealWorld technology platform for the Defense advanced Research Projects Agency (DARPA).
